TP53 Mutation Spectrum in Breast Cancer Is Subtype Specific and Has Distinct Prognostic Relevance
Laxmi Silwal-Pandit,Hans Kristian Moen Vollan,Suet-Feung Chin,Oscar M. Rueda,Steven McKinney,Tomo Osako,David A. Quigley,Vessela N. Kristensen,Samuel Aparicio,Anne Lise Børresen-Dale,Carlos Caldas,Anita Langerød +11 more
TL;DR: This study reveals that TP53 mutations have different clinical relevance in molecular subtypes of breast cancer, and suggests diverse roles for TP53 in the biology underlying breast cancer development.

Aberrant FGFR signaling mediates resistance to CDK4/6 inhibitors in ER+ breast cancer

TL;DR: It is shown that FGFR1 amplification is a resistance mechanism to CDK4/6 inhibitor and endocrine therapy and that combined treatment with FGFR, CDK 4/6, and anti-estrogens is a potential therapeutic strategy in Era+ breast cancer tumors.

A multivariate approach to the integration of multi-omics datasets
TL;DR: Multiple co-inertia analysis (MCIA), an exploratory data analysis method that identifies co-relationships between multiple high dimensional datasets, is described, an attractive method for data integration and visualization of several datasets of multi-omics features observed on the same set of individuals.

TL;DR: The ability to integrate information across platforms provided key insights into previously defined gene expression subtypes and demonstrated the existence of four main breast cancer classes when combining data from five platforms, each of which shows significant molecular heterogeneity.
